5 Peaks in 1 Summer Climb Festival 2013



Runners who are looking for extra challenging events this summer can opt to participate in the Five Peaks in One Summer Climb Festival, a month-long climbfest in Albay province in the Bicol region organized as part of the summer-time Daragang  Magayon Festival.

Organizers said the sporting event offers climbs to Mayon Volcano, Albay’s main tourist icon, as well as Mounts Malinao, Masaraga, Manaet, and Manito.

Although the Mt. Manaet climb set last March 27-28 is finished and the Mt. Malinao event will be held almost a day after this posting on April 1-3, runners can still opt to particiapte in the Mt. Masaraga  on April 5-6; and Mt. Manito, April 12-14.

Adventure concludes on April 19-21 with the ascent to the legendary 2,463-meter Mayon Volcano, one of the most challenging climbs in the Philippines.

NGC to host 4th Earth Day Run


On its fourth consecutive year, the annual Earth Day Run hosted by National Geographic Channel will turn hordes of running enthusiasts into instant earth savers on April 28, 2013 at Bonifacio Global City. The event will be held in celebration of Earth Day, April 22, a day when the entire global community commemorates and takes practical measures to champion the cause of saving the environment.


The NatGeo Run is consistently one of the biggest running events in the Philippines, beginning in 2010 with 6,000 runners and gaining the participation of 10,000 runners in each of the last two years. This year, 10,000 more runners, young and old, are expected to participate in the Earth Day Run to show their support for the rehabilitation of the environment and a greener future.

28th Araw ng Kagitingan Ultra-Marathon



The 28th staging of the oldest and longest-running relay ultra-marathon which pay tribute to World War II Veterans, will retrace anew the  infamous 1942 Death March  Trail on April 8 and 9, 2013.

This year's  Araw ng Kagitingan Ultra-Marathon, a non-competitive 114-kilometer relay-run, will  start at the  event’s  Kilometer Post 0 Marker in Mariveles, Bataan.

A simple program with Mayor Jesse Concepcion and the living War Heroes, headed by Post Commander Peregrino Divinagracia, will be held before the start of the two day run.

Before sending the runners out to the two-day run, the traditional "Walk with the Heroes" will be held with Divinagracia transferring the symbolic torch to San Fernando Runners Unlimited, Inc. (SAFER RUN) president Eduardo Paez,  the event founding organizer.

Buenavista defends DZMM Takbo Para sa Karunungan title


Defending champions for the 21km men’s and 10km foreign categories ruled this year’s “3rd Takbo para sa Karunungan,” organized by ABS-CBN’s AM station DZMM, reclaiming their titles Saturday  (Mar 23) at the Quirino Grandstand in Manila, organizers said in a press release.

Two-time Olympian and now two-time “DZMM Takbo Para sa Karungungan” champion Eduardo Buenavista reached the finish line in 1 hour, 13 minutes and 21 seconds (01:13:21) to rule the 21K men's event.

Kenyan Willy Rotich, who topped the 5km race way back in 2011, once again clinched the top spot in the 10km foreign male category with the time of 32 minutes and 57 seconds.

Luisa Raterta, meanwhile, annexed the 21km female category crown, finishing with a clocking of 1:33:09. Raterta won third last year in the 10km women’s race category.
